Peugeot HX1 concept car (2011) first news more pics
Mon, 29 Aug 2011This is the Peugeot HX1, a concept car to explore the theme of French luxury. It’s a sleek people carrier with an exquisite cabin, featuring natural oak structures and a slatted roof that casts light and shade across indulgent white leather seats. The HX1 raises a fascinating question: how did France – home to haute couture fashion and gourmet cuisine – permit the rational, formal Germans to define and monopolise the luxury car?
Dramatic design on tap for next-generation model
Mon, 15 Jun 2009Jaguar’s next-generation XJ luxury sedan will incorporate design features from the C-XF concept first shown at Detroit, AutoWeek has learned. Although prototypes captured by spy photographers are disguised with BMW-style grilles, the face of the new 2010 XJ will feature Jag’s gaping square grille and a curvaceous body with a rakish, coupelike rear window. The final XJ incorporates slim headlights with double-projector lenses that are very close in design to those revealed on the dramatic C-XF shown at the 2007 North American International Auto Show.
Mercedes B-Class gets a facelift for 2015 – debuts at Paris Motor Show
Fri, 12 Sep 2014The Mercedes B-Class facelift goes on sale today (12 Sep 2014) from £22,575 It seems only five minutes since the second generation Mercedes B-Class arrived, but it’s getting a bit of a facelift – with the emphasis on the ‘bit’ – for 2015, with the main focus being the arrival for the UK of the B-Class Electric Drive which, for many considering an EV from a premium maker, is perhaps a better option than the ‘statement’ BMW i3. Tesla had a big input on the B-Class ED’s electric gubbins, and the result is an electric B-Class that develops 177bhp (and 251lb/ft of torque), enough for a scoot to 62mph in 7.9 seconds (top speed is limited to 100mph). Range, in an ideal world, is 124 miles from the 16.6kWh lithium ion batteries – enough for most commutes.
